WebFigure 1 tracks Pinal County's annual population for the period 1969-2024 to illustrate population patterns over time. During this 53-year period, Pinal County's population rose from 67,400 in 1969 to 449,557 in 2024, for a net gain of 382,157 , or 567.00% .
